/* forms.css */
form {
	margin: 0; }

.textinput_reservations {
	border: 1px solid #fff;
	width: 150px;
	margin-bottom: 3px;
	background: #E9EEFC;
	font: normal 10px tahoma, verdana, sans-serif;
	color: #536EB6; }

.textarea_reservations {
	border: 1px solid #fff;
	width: 150px;
	margin-bottom: 3px;
	height: 35px;
	background: #E9EEFC;
	font: normal 10px tahoma, verdana, sans-serif;
	color: #536EB6; }

.buttoninput_reservations {
	border: 1px solid #fff;
	width: 100px;
	margin: 2px 0 3px 25px;
	background: #93ABE0;
	font: bold 10px tahoma, verdana, sans-serif;
	color: #fff; 
	cursor: pointer; }

/* default form element styling */
.textinput {
	border: 1px solid #fff;
	width: 150px;
	margin-bottom: 3px;
	background: #E9EEFC;
	font: normal 10px tahoma, verdana, sans-serif;
	color: #536EB6; }

.textarea {
	border: 1px solid #fff;
	width: 150px;
	margin-bottom: 3px;
	height: 35px;
	background: #E9EEFC;
	font: normal 10px tahoma, verdana, sans-serif;
	color: #536EB6; }

.buttoninput {
	border: 1px solid #fff;
	width: 100px;
	margin: 2px 0 3px 0;
	background: #93ABE0;
	font: bold 10px tahoma, verdana, sans-serif;
	color: #fff; 
	cursor: pointer; }